There can be ...The bio part can be very subjective. There can be ways to create credentials - such as blogging or taking up a role as an author's assistant. You can also talk about conferences you attended to improve your craft to show the agent that you are serious about your writing. <br /><br />If you don't have any of that, then you can talk about hobbies, but I'd only do it briefly unless there's a link to your MS. For example, if you write a story about a soldier and you've been in the army, that's worth going into a little more detail:<br /><br />Instead of: I am a PR executive and a former soldier. <br />I would put: I am a former soldier who did tours of duty in....<br /><br />I recommend: No writing credits and no hobbies/work that link to MS then keep it to one sentence (but do look to see if any of your hobbies match with the agent's - DON'T MAKE STUFF UP)<br /><br />No writing credentials but have work/hobbies that link to MS/Writing then have a par. <br /><br />I do have some writing credentials, but I thought I'd share my query bio to give you a break down:<br /><br />I have short stories in anthologies with the Australian Literary Review and my story Karma was runner-up in the Australian Literary Review’s Young Adult short story competition (my writing creeds). I have a Bachelor of Communication and work as a senior specialist of public relations overseeing marketing and branding for an exporting/logistics company (shows I understand promoting myself). I blog at YAtopia, Aussie Owned & Read and Down Under Wonderings. I am also a regular pitch contest host along side Brenda Drake with Pitch Madness and Pitch Wars (both show I am invested in Publishing Community). In my spare time, I intern for Heather Howland at Entangled and volunteer for my city’s comic convention – Sugar Con (writing cred again, along with showing show my nerdy tendencies). <br /><br />Sometimes I will add my love of cats, beaches, coffee, and so on, if it fits with the Agent bio.
